We are going to learn how to change the seal on Lixiang washing machine door today. The gasket is critical to the operation of the washer because it is what keeps water from leaking out of the washing machine during a wash cycle. The seal can wear out and leak over time. But don’t worry, you can easily replace the seal with a little bit of work, and have your washer working like new!
Start by unplugging the washing machine from the wall, just to be safe. Then open the door of the washing machine and pull the old seal off from the lip of the door. You may need to use a screwdriver to assist in prying it loose. After you take out the old door seal, wipe around the door with a damp cloth to clear any dirt or grime. This will allow the new seal to adhere and create a strong seal.
Now you can put in the new door seal. Place the new seal around the door, from the top, pressing it down on all sides. Press the seal tightly against the edge of the door. Note: You may be required to stretch the seal a little while installing for a proper fit. As you move around the door, ensure the seal is kept straight and gap-free.
To lock the seal in place, close the washing machine door and run your hand along the edge, ensuring the seal lies flat. Then with a small screwdriver, press the lip into the groove on the door edge. It will keep the seal up and give it a snug fit. Keep going around the door, one side at a time, ensuring there are no gaps in the seal.
With the new seal installed, it’s time to give it a test. Fill the washing machine with water and run a wash cycle. Watch carefully at the door to make sure nothing leaks out. If there is water leaking out, stop the washing machine and ensure the seal is in place properly.
